Review of A Mighty Heart (2007) by Jessica C — 26 Nov 2009
Having not seen this since it was in theaters, I found it for $5 at Ross (or maybe it was Marshall's, I can never tell the difference between those two places), and decided to pick it up. It's as good as I recall.
The performances from all involved, especially Angelina Jolie are perfect, and she gets lost in this role, and I could barely tell it was her; always a good thing. I greatly like how the (fantastic; 24 Hour Party People anyone?) director, Michael Winterbottom, focuses on the search for him, keeps things tense that way, without there being even a single explosion or ass-kicking scene (those are fun, but would have been terrible in this movie).
